Wild elephant disrupts closing ceremony of Elephant Festival in Sauraha



KATHMANDU: A wild elephant caused chaos at the ongoing Elephant Festival in Sauraha, Chitwan, on Monday, scattering organizers and participants.

The elephant, identified as Makuna, entered the festival venue during the closing ceremony at Baghmara Community Forest.

Efforts are underway to drive the elephant away, but its repeated return has left both the organizers and guests on edge.

The Nepali Army has been deployed to manage the situation.

As a result of the disruption, the award distribution program of the festival has been postponed.
